Complex genetic architecture of three-dimensional craniofacial shape variation in domestic pigeons

2021-03-15

Abstract excerpt

Deciphering the genetic basis of vertebrate craniofacial variation is a longstanding biological problem with broad implications in evolution, development, and human pathology. One of the most stunning examples of craniofacial diversification is the adaptive radiation of birds, in which the beak serves essential roles in virtually every aspect of their life histories. The domestic pigeon ( Columba livia ) provides...
